Test Statistic
A numerical figure derived from sample data for the purpose of testing a hypothesis within the field of statistics.
Randomized Block
A design in experiments where the experimental subjects are first divided into blocks based on external factors that might influence the results, and then randomly assign treatments within each block to minimize variability.
Analysis of Variance
A statistical method used to test differences between two or more means by analyzing variance among and between groups.
Sign Test
The Sign Test is a nonparametric test used to determine if there are significant differences between the medians of two paired samples.
